Job description

I'm currently working with a high-profile UK security organisation that is looking to add an experienced Tier 2 SOC Analyst to its growing Security Operations function.

This is a great opportunity for someone who has moved beyond purely monitoring and alert triage and wants to take genuine ownership of security incidents, investigations, threat analysis and detection improvement.

The role supports a 24/7 SOC environment protecting highly sensitive UK environments, so you'll be working on meaningful security challenges rather than simply dealing with a high volume of alerts.

£50,000 base salary + shift allowance

Stoke-on-Trent

3 days on / 3 days off

DV cleared environment

The Opportunity:

You'll initially be office-based in Stoke-on-Trent, getting fully embedded within the team and environment.

Once established, you'll move onto a 3-on / 3-off shift pattern, working shifts. A shift allowance will be paid on top of the £50,000 base salary.

As a Tier 2 analyst, you'll sit above the first line of defence and become a key escalation point for more complex security events.

You'll be involved across areas including:

  • Investigating and responding to medium and high-severity security incidents
  • Performing detailed analysis of alerts, logs and suspicious activity
  • Working with SIEM, EDR and wider security tooling
  • Escalating and coordinating containment and remediation activity
  • Acting as a technical escalation point for Tier 1 analysts
  • Identifying indicators of compromise and supporting threat intelligence activity
  • Improving detection rules, correlation logic and SOC playbooks
  • Investigating recurring alerts and reducing false positives
  • Supporting vulnerability management and remediation activity
  • Contributing to post-incident reviews and lessons learned
  • Producing incident, vulnerability and SOC reporting
  • Working closely with wider infrastructure, network, architecture and development teams
  • Sharing knowledge and helping develop more junior members of the SOC
What are we looking for?

You'll ideally have 1–5 years' experience within a SOC or security operations environment, with solid hands-on exposure to areas such as:

  • Security monitoring and alert triage
  • SIEM platforms
  • EDR technologies
  • Threat analysis / threat intelligence
  • Vulnerability management
  • Detection engineering or SIEM tuning

I'm particularly interested in speaking with analysts who can demonstrate that they've dealt with real security incidents and are comfortable taking ownership rather than simply escalating everything to someone else.

Relevant certifications such as BTL1/BTL2, Security+, CEH, CISSP, CCSP or vendor/SIEM-specific qualifications are beneficial, but practical capability is more important.

Security Clearance:

Due to the nature of the environment, candidates will need to hold SC and be eligible for DV security clearance.
